ResourceSyncRule interface
リソース同期規則の定義。
- Extends
プロパティ
priority | 優先度は、リソース同期規則の優先度を表します |
provisioning |
リソース同期規則のプロビジョニング状態。 注: このプロパティはシリアル化されません。 これは、サーバーによってのみ設定できます。 |
selector | ラベル セレクターは、matchLabels と matchExpressions の 2 つの部分で構成されます。 最初の部分である matchLabels は、{key,value} ペアのマップです。 matchLabels マップ内の 1 つの {key,value} は、matchExpressions の要素と同じです。そのキー フィールドは 'key' で、演算子は 'In' で、値配列には 'value' のみが含まれます。 2 番目の部分である matchExpressions は、リソース セレクターの要件の一覧です。 有効な演算子には、In、NotIn、Exists、および DoesNotExist が含まれます。 In と NotIn の場合、設定された値は空でない必要があります。 Exists と DoesNotExist の場合、値セットは空である必要があります。 一致させるには、matchLabels と matchExpressions の両方のすべての要件がすべて満たされている必要があります。 |
system |
リソースの作成と最後の変更に関連するメタデータ注: このプロパティはシリアル化されません。 これは、サーバーによってのみ設定できます。 |
target |
マップされていないカスタム リソースの場合、そのラベルを使用して、一致するリソース同期規則を見つけます。 このリソース同期規則が最も優先度の高い一致ルールの 1 つである場合、マップされていないカスタム リソースは、このリソース同期規則に関連付けられているターゲット リソース グループに投影されます。 このリソース同期規則を作成するユーザーには、ターゲット リソース グループに対する書き込みアクセス許可が必要です。この書き込みアクセス許可は、リソース同期規則の作成時に検証されます。 |
継承されたプロパティ
id | リソースの完全修飾リソース ID。 例 - /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} 注: このプロパティはシリアル化されません。 これは、サーバーによってのみ設定できます。 |
location | リソースが保存されている地理的な場所 |
name | リソースの名前注: このプロパティはシリアル化されません。 これは、サーバーによってのみ設定できます。 |
tags | リソース タグ。 |
type | リソースの型。 例: "Microsoft.Compute/virtualMachines" または "Microsoft.Storage/storageAccounts" 注: このプロパティはシリアル化されません。 これは、サーバーによってのみ設定できます。 |
プロパティの詳細
priority
優先度は、リソース同期規則の優先度を表します
priority?: undefined | number
プロパティ値
undefined | number
provisioningState
リソース同期規則のプロビジョニング状態。 注: このプロパティはシリアル化されません。 これは、サーバーによってのみ設定できます。
provisioningState?: undefined | string
プロパティ値
undefined | string
selector
ラベル セレクターは、matchLabels と matchExpressions の 2 つの部分で構成されます。 最初の部分である matchLabels は、{key,value} ペアのマップです。 matchLabels マップ内の 1 つの {key,value} は、matchExpressions の要素と同じです。そのキー フィールドは 'key' で、演算子は 'In' で、値配列には 'value' のみが含まれます。 2 番目の部分である matchExpressions は、リソース セレクターの要件の一覧です。 有効な演算子には、In、NotIn、Exists、および DoesNotExist が含まれます。 In と NotIn の場合、設定された値は空でない必要があります。 Exists と DoesNotExist の場合、値セットは空である必要があります。 一致させるには、matchLabels と matchExpressions の両方のすべての要件がすべて満たされている必要があります。
selector?: ResourceSyncRulePropertiesSelector
プロパティ値
systemData
リソースの作成と最後の変更に関連するメタデータ注: このプロパティはシリアル化されません。 これは、サーバーによってのみ設定できます。
systemData?: SystemData
プロパティ値
targetResourceGroup
マップされていないカスタム リソースの場合、そのラベルを使用して、一致するリソース同期規則を見つけます。 このリソース同期規則が最も優先度の高い一致ルールの 1 つである場合、マップされていないカスタム リソースは、このリソース同期規則に関連付けられているターゲット リソース グループに投影されます。 このリソース同期規則を作成するユーザーには、ターゲット リソース グループに対する書き込みアクセス許可が必要です。この書き込みアクセス許可は、リソース同期規則の作成時に検証されます。
targetResourceGroup?: undefined | string
プロパティ値
undefined | string
継承されたプロパティの詳細
id
リソースの完全修飾リソース ID。 例 - /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} 注: このプロパティはシリアル化されません。 これは、サーバーによってのみ設定できます。
id?: undefined | string
プロパティ値
undefined | string
location
name
リソースの名前注: このプロパティはシリアル化されません。 これは、サーバーによってのみ設定できます。
name?: undefined | string
プロパティ値
undefined | string
tags
リソース タグ。
tags?: undefined | [key: string]: string
プロパティ値
undefined | [key: string]: string
type
リソースの型。 例: "Microsoft.Compute/virtualMachines" または "Microsoft.Storage/storageAccounts" 注: このプロパティはシリアル化されません。 これは、サーバーによってのみ設定できます。
type?: undefined | string
プロパティ値
undefined | string
Resource.typeから継承
フィードバック
https://aka.ms/ContentUserFeedback」を参照してください。
以下は間もなく提供いたします。2024 年を通じて、コンテンツのフィードバック メカニズムとして GitHub の issue を段階的に廃止し、新しいフィードバック システムに置き換えます。 詳細については、「フィードバックの送信と表示